Advising registration holds 

Remove students' advising holds, formerly known as electronic registration authorization, or ERA, as required by your school or department.

  • To see which of your advisees still has holds, use report SRPT0003 – Find Students with Holds, accessible via search or your Advisor Dashboard. 
  • In the report prompt, enter your Student Cohorts to filter the results on your advisees. Your advising cohorts are listed on your Advisor Dashboard and report SRPT0131 – Find Student Cohorts.
  • Consider saving your filter for future use, especially if you have more than one cohort so you won't have to type them in each time you view the report.

FAQ: Why can't I remove my advisee’s hold? 

  • Make sure you're selecting the correct hold based on your advising role. For example, if you are a faculty advisor, be sure to select the Faculty Advisor Hold, which may be listed after/under a student’s Academic Advisor Hold. 

Missing or incorrect advisees?

  • Someone in your school or department can help! Go to the relevant cohort’s Support Roles tab and contact the Advising Cohort Manager (Arts & Sciences) or Advising Cohort Collections Manager listed; see tutorial for screenshot.
    • For example, if a student is missing from your Spanish Second Majors cohort, go to that cohort's Support Roles tab to see who can add students.
  • You do not need to submit a help ticket for this type of request. Doing so will slow down the resolution process since we will need to re-route your ticket to the appropriate individuals.

Expected completion dates 

In our last email to advisors, we asked you to double check your advisees’ expected completion dates and update them, if needed, due to the way Workday calculates these dates compared to our legacy systems. We asked you to do this now since we knew you’d be meeting with students and reviewing their records as part of registration planning, and that students may ask questions about this date.

To clarify, these dates do not affect students’ registration appointments. Registration appointments are based on a student’s matriculation date–when they started at WashU–with adjustments made for transfer students.

We’ll share more information on what this date impacts after we get through our first registration in Workday.
